Orange juice prices rise amid freezing temperatures

2010-01-08 02:34:34 (GMT) (WiredPRNews.com - Business, News)

Orange juice prices have increased amid extended artic temperatures across the country.

Widespread cold weather has had a significant impact on the price of orange juice.

Florida (WiredPRNews.com) – The freezing temperatures felt across the nation has impacted more than just the morning workday commute. As reported by the Associated Press (AP), the extended freeze has affected crop production in Florida, and caused the price of orange juice to rise.

Richard Feltes, with MF Global, is quoted by the AP as stating of the price increase, “This is purely weather driven.” Frozen juice concentrate prices have reportedly increased to their highest levels in two years.

The artic weather is expected to continue through the weekend throughout the south, which will continue to present issues for citrus crops. As noted in the report, the Florida governor has signed an order to assist farmers due to the challenges presented by the weather.
